$\bf{\text{Solution Outline:}}$
The solutions to the given inequality, $
f(x)\lt g(x)
,$ are the $x$-values for which the graph of $f$ is below the graph of $g.$
$\bf{\text{Solution Details:}}$
Using the graph, the solutions to the given inequality are the $x$-values for which $f$ is below $g.$ Hence, the solution set is
\begin{array}{l}\require{cancel}
x\gt0
.\end{array}
